Before I speak on, The Reason for The Season, I will clarify The Season. As for me and my family, we recognize The Season as; Thanksgiving – Christmas – New Years Eve (ending)– New Years Day (beginning). God, the Father, the Son, the Holy Spirit is the reason for the Season.
Thanksgiving: We give praises and thanks to God for the Goodness, Grace, and Mercy we’ve been given throughout the year. We also, in turn, reciprocate with others who are in need.
Christmas: We celebrate the birth of Baby Jesus. God sent Jesus from Heaven to walk among us and show us how to live – worship – love Him and others. During this time, we gift others with presents or mementos in recognition of the gold, frankincense, and myrrh, that the three Magi (kings) gave to Jesus at his birth.
New Years Eve: We again give praise and thanks to God for being our Way out of no way – our Joy in time of sorrow – our Peace transcending all understanding – our Keeper – our Healer – our Provider – our Love. (There is no love without God.)
New Years Day: We celebrate new beginnings. We celebrate the chance to start over/revisit (or continue) with Word – Worship – Prayer – Praise – Witnessing to others.
